Rising Energy Costs and Price Volatility
The increasing volatility of energy prices is a critical factor driving the Europe Battery Energy Storage System Market. As energy costs fluctuate due to geopolitical tensions, supply chain disruptions, and market dynamics, consumers and businesses are seeking ways to mitigate these risks. Battery energy storage systems provide a viable solution by allowing users to store energy during low-cost periods and utilize it during peak pricing times. This capability not only enhances energy independence but also offers financial savings. By 2025, it is anticipated that more consumers will invest in battery storage systems as a hedge against rising energy costs, thereby propelling the growth of the Europe Battery Energy Storage System Market.

Integration of Electric Vehicles and Storage Solutions
The growing adoption of electric vehicles (EVs) is emerging as a significant driver for the Europe Battery Energy Storage System Market. As the number of EVs on the road increases, the demand for charging infrastructure and energy storage solutions is also rising. Battery storage systems can facilitate the integration of EVs into the grid by providing energy during peak demand and storing excess energy generated from renewable sources. In 2025, it is projected that the synergy between EVs and battery storage will create new business models and opportunities within the energy sector. This integration not only supports the transition to sustainable transportation but also enhances the overall efficiency of the Europe Battery Energy Storage System Market.
